Variables
Elements, features, or factors that can be changed and measured in an experiment to determine their effects.
Main Effect
In analysis of variance, when a factor or an independent variable has a significant effect upon the outcome variable.
ANOVA
Short for Analysis of Variance, a set of statistical techniques used to compare the means of three or more samples.
Factor
An element that contributes to a particular result or situation, often used as a variable in experiments and statistical analysis.
